Stewed eggs with ginger juice. Ginger perfectly removes the fishy smell of the egg and also adds to the layered taste of the egg custard. In this early winter season, come to a bowl of fragrant, delicious, spicy and sweet ginger juice stewed eggs to ward off the cold

Recipe Recommendations

  • eggs one
  • ginger a large piece
  • sugar appropriate amount

Steps for Stewed egg with ginger sauce

  • Make  step 0
    1
    A big piece of ginger
  • Make  step 1
    2
    Mash the ginger with one end of a rolling pin
  • Make  step 2
    3
    Wring out the juice with your hands
  • Make  step 3
    4
    The obtained ginger juice has some impurities that don't matter, and it will be gone after sifting it with the eggs
  • Make  step 4
    5
    Pour an egg directly into a ginger bowl
  • Make  step 5
    6
    Add a little sugar (salt can also be used)
  • Make  step 6
    7
    Beat it into egg liquid
  • Make  step 7
    8
    Add warm water and stir evenly. Note that ginger juice is also a liquid. Add less water. When the total liquid is 1.5--2 times that of the egg liquid, the steamed egg custard will be tender and smooth. If there is too much liquid, the egg liquid will be more water.
  • Make  step 8
    9
    sieve and filter out impurities
  • Make  step 9
    10
    After sifting again, there are basically no impurities left
  • Make  step 10
    11
    Filter the egg liquid, let stand for a while, and use a spoon to skim off the air bubbles on the surface
  • Make  step 11
    12
    Pour cold water into the pan
  • Make  step 12
    13
    Turn a plate upside down and cover the bowl. The plastic wrap is unstable at high temperatures. It is recommended to use a plate.
  • Make  step 13
    14
    After the water boils, steam over low heat for about 15 minutes, turn off the heat and simmer for a while
  • Make  step 14
    15
    Just a bowl of mellow and smooth egg custard will be fine
